The tough at Christmas

Posted by Thegluestickman - December 17th, 2008


This is a Christmas story I wrote,it's not the story I was talking about. That's after Christmas. Enjoy!

"Not very good, not very good at all."

Anthony knew the marks against him.

"Convicted of thievery were you?"

Anthony stared straight at Mr. Rinlo.

"There were special circumstances!"

"They always are. Well I hope you have good luck finding a job," Mr.Rinlo explained "The holidays are tough."

Anthony slowed walked out of the Tim Horton's, Mr. Rinlo followed closely. He wasn't about to have anything stolen.

The only reason Anthony stole was for food and medicine, so him and his mom wouldn't starve and so his mom could live. His stomach turned. What was he going to do? Christmas was in 5 days and he didn't have anything. Anthony and his mom lived in down town Toronto and could barely afford there house. Everything got tight after his mom contracted Tuberculosis and had to leave work. It didn't help that the medicine was expensive.

Anthony was at the mouth of the drive way when he was greeted by a bum. He had a gruff beard with grey hair and dark eyes. He was wearing an old hat and over sized clothes. Anthony almost looked the same except his hair wasn't grey, it was jet black, and his beard wasn't nearly as long. Anthony didn't look to good for 15.

"Could you spare some loose change?" The bum asked politely.

Anthony fished in his pockets for some change. His left pocket had two quarters and his right had a loony that was hiding in the fold of his pants.

"You're in luck. This should be enough for a large coffee."

Anthony dropped his change in the bum's hands.

"Thank you kindly, sir! Merry Christmas to you!"

The bum ran inside. Anthony smiled then started walking home.
When Anthony returned home he was greeted by his mother. She was moderate height with gray hair, her eyes were blue and her face was moderately wrinkled.

"Oh, Anthony! I have wonderful news! My benefits came through; I have enough to cure my Tuberculosis!" Anthony's mom exclaimed.

"That's terrific!" Anthony wanted to dance he was so happy, "But, unfortunately I didn't get the job."

"That's okay; I'll be able to work again. We can have are old life. Maybe you can even go to college!" Anthony's mom blurted.

The phone started to ring, mom was so ecstatic she almost flew to the phone.

"Mhm, yes he's here." Mom answered."Anthony! Phone's for you! It's a Mr. Rinlo!"

Anthony rushed over to the phone, almost tripping.

"Hello?"

"Job's yours if you want it."

"I do," Anthony answered, "What made you change your mind?"

"A cup of coffee with my dad."
